The Medical Referrals Coordinator will be responsible for all coordination of care for clinic patients. The (MRC) works to ensure the effective management of all incoming specialist referrals. This position will perform a wide variety of task associated with referral tracking to be compliant with Patient Centered Medical Home (PCMH) requirements to ensure quality patient care and safety. This is a union position. KEY RESPONSIBILITIES & REQUIREMENTS Administrative Responsibilities: Ensures that the patient’s primary care chart is up to date with information on specialty consultations, hospitalizations, ER visits and chronic disease management that is related to their health. Entry of patient clinical and non-clinical information into assigned electronic registry is the key responsibility of this position (e.g. e-Clinicalworks, CareWare, Aries, +Care, etc.). If assigned, maintain ongoing tracking (SFGH alerts) to Primary care provider team and appropriate documentation on referrals to promote team awareness and ensure patient safety. Advocacy Responsibilities: Effectively assist patients in problem solving potential issues related to the health care system, financial or social barriers. (e.g., request interpreters as appropriate, transportation services or prescription assistance). Acts as the system navigator and point of contact for patients and providers. May assume advocate role on the patient’s behalf with the carrier to ensure approval of the necessary services for the patient in a timelyfashion. Assist patients with signing up for medical coverage. And, other duties as assigned.
